Forestry waste

-

Te Uru Ra¯ kau — New Zealand Forest Service is laying the foundation­s for a new biofuels industry, to turn forestry waste into a potential billion-dollar industry, and working on a business case with help from global investment experts, Indufor Asia Pacific Ltd. Biocrude, liquid biofuels and solid biofuels are made from the residues of trees milled in New Zealand and can help replace traditiona­l fossil fuels such as coal and petroleum.
